Ingredients

Serves: 4
  • 370g rice
  • 4 carrots
  • 1 kg beef or lamb on the bone
  • 1 onion
  • 1/2 cup (120ml) olive oil
  • 2 teaspoons cumin
  • 2 fresh whole chillies
  • head of garlic (optional)
  • salt to taste

Preparation method

Prep: 15 minutes | Cook: 1 hour
1.
Rinse the rice, and set aside in warm water. Peel the carrots and cut into matchsticks. Remove the meat from the bones and cut into cubes. Slice the onion into half circles.
2.
Heat the oil in a saucepan and fry the bones until lightly browned. Remove and set aside.
3.
Add the onions to the pan and cook five minutes, then add the beef and cook until browned on all sides. Return the bones to the pan and stir in the carrots. Sprinkle with cumin.
4.
Add the whole chillies and the optional head of garlic (unpeeled) to the pan and stir in. Add salt to taste and top with hot water to cover. Bring to a boil then reduce heat and simmer 35-40 minutes.
5.
Remove the bones and top with a layer of rice. Add 450ml hot water and smooth the rice out, but do not stir! Cover and cook on low a further 20-25 minutes. Stir well and serve.
